Main duties of the job

 

 

We focus on a short-term treatment planning approach to manage patient care and maximise patient input into their care, to enable us to effectively and efficiently manage caseloads

  •  You will need to have good psychomotor skills and demonstrate your ability to carry out podiatry treatment including debriding callus and enucleating corns.
  • You will need to be able to identify the cause of the foot problems that patients present with, so that treatment plans can be created and where clinically appropriate a discharge plan be be developed.
  • You will need to be able to apply your musculoskeletal knowledge.
  • You will need to be able to write thorough, contemporaneous notes.
  • You will need to be able to provide education to patients/ their carers.
  • You will need to be able to write letters to referrers and, where applicable, onward referrals.
